تعرف على المزيد حول خدماتنا وخبراتنا: https://searchpioneer.com/
عميل Microsoft .NET الأصلي لـ Weaviate
يتم نشر مجموعة .NET إلى Nuget ضمن اسم الحزمة SearchPioneer.weaviate.client
يمكنك تثبيت SearchPioneer.Weaviate.Client من وحدة التحكم في إدارة الحزمة:
PM> Install-Package SearchPioneer.Weaviate.Client
بدلاً من ذلك ، ما عليك سوى البحث عن SearchPioneer.Weaviate.Client في واجهة المستخدم Manager.
using SearchPioneer . Weaviate . Client ;
using Flurl . Http ;
public class Main
{
public void Main ( )
{
var flurlClient = new FlurlClient ( ) ;
var weaviateClient = new WeaviateClient ( new Config ( " http " , " localhost:8080 " ) , flurlClient ) ;
var meta = weaviateClient . Misc . Meta ( ) ;
Console . WriteLine ( meta . Error != null ? meta . Error . Message : meta . Result . Version ) ;
}
}لفهم أفضل للاستخدام ، يرجى الرجوع إلى اختبارات تكامل API
يجب أن يتطابق إصدار SearchPioneer.Weaviate.Client مع إصدار خادم Weaviate المنشور.
على سبيل المثال ، إذا كنت تستخدم إصدار Weaviate Server 1.18 فيجب عليك استخدام الإصدار 1.18 من هذه الحزمة.
إصدارات التصحيح متوافقة داخل الإصدار الثانوي ، على سبيل المثال ؛
SearchPioneer.Weaviate.Client الإصدار 1.18.4 يمكن التواصل مع Weaviate Server الإصدار 1.18 .
يتم التحقق من التحقق عند إنشاء العميل للتأكد من تطابق إصدارات العميل والخادم.